MCTV Network is the government and community access cable television operation for the City of Midland, Michigan, a mid-Michigan city in the Tittabawassee River valley known as the home of Dow Chemical Company, providing residents with coverage of city government proceedings and community programming.

The channel provides coverage of Midland City Council meetings and city government programming for cable subscribers, making local government accessible to residents of a city whose identity has been deeply shaped by the chemical industry and by a strong tradition of civic philanthropy associated with the Dow family.

Midland residents follow MCTV for the city government coverage and community programming that reflects life in a prosperous mid-Michigan city with a distinctive civic culture - one where major corporate presence, excellent schools, and a strong arts and outdoor recreation community define a community identity that is unusual for a city of its size.
